Akhil Autism Foundation (AAF) is a New Jersey(USA) based non-profit organization whose dedicated mission is to Educate, Treat, Support, and Research Autism worldwide, especially in under-served countries such as India. At AAF our goals are AWARENESS – EDUCATION – TREATMENT – RESEARCH – SUPPORT

Big Thank You and Shout out to Shaurya Ajinkya.
To help celebrate the 50th anniversary of Earth Day, PSEG hosted an Earth Day art contest. PSEG asked employees and PSEG kids to depict their vision of how to “Make the Earth a Better Place to Live”. The contest comprised four categories – under 7 years old, 7 years old to 12 years old, 13 years old to 18 years old, and PSEG employees. Two winners were chosen for each category and there was one overall winner. Each of the category winners received a $250 grant to a COVID-19 response charity of their choice. The overall winner received an additional $250 grant.
PSEG is happy to announce that the Akhil Autism Foundation is the recipient of contest winner, Shaurya Ajinkya’s $500 grant! Shaurya, the son of Shweta Ajinkya a Project Manager in PSE&G Electric Transmission & Distribution, is both the Overall Winner and the winner of the 3 to 18 year old category! Shaurya, who is autistic with limited verbal and communication skills, expresses himself through art. Shaurya’s poster represents the healing Earth and speaks to what we should all do to make it a better place. The judges loved Shaurya’s art and the concept of communication through art. PSEG, Shaurya, and his family appreciate the support that the Akhil Autism Foundation has continued to offer throughout the pandemic.

THANK YOU, Era.
Era (minimally verbal)has AUTISM and she broke her silence first time using Rapid Prompting Method. This is what the parents have to say “Akhil Autism Foundation organized that workshop and we came. Era first time started expressing and it changed our lives we will never forget that”. Era loves art and glass painting.
Era is fundraising again by selling her artwork. This time to support Akhil Autism Foundation. Many thanks to a friend for buying a new art piece and support her cause. The Foundation is doing some amazing projects for the autism community.
Thank you, Era she wanted to donate it for the Play-In A Box Project for India. $230 donation.
